Exemplo n.º 1
0
 public StandardFileCopyDeployAction(
     IDeploymentSource_FileSystemSiteProvider deploymentSource_FileSystemSiteProvider,
     IDeploymentDestination_FileSystemSiteProvider deploymentDestination_FileSystemSiteProvider,
     IFileSystemCloningOperator fileSystemCloningOperator)
 {
     this.DeploymentSource_FileSystemSiteProvider      = deploymentSource_FileSystemSiteProvider;
     this.DeploymentDestination_FileSystemSiteProvider = deploymentDestination_FileSystemSiteProvider;
     this.FileSystemCloningOperator = fileSystemCloningOperator;
 }
 public FileSystemCloningOperatorTestFixture(FileSystemSite source, FileSystemSite destination,
                                             IFileSystemCloningOperator fileSystemCloningOperator, FileSystemCloningOptions options,
                                             IStringlyTypedPathOperator stringlyTypedPathOperator, TextWriter writer)
 {
     this.Source      = source;
     this.Destination = destination;
     this.FileSystemCloningOperator = fileSystemCloningOperator;
     this.Options = options;
     this.StringlyTypedPathOperator = stringlyTypedPathOperator;
     this.Writer = writer;
 }
Exemplo n.º 3
0
 /// <summary>
 /// Clones the file-system source to the destination using <see cref="FileSystemCloningOptions.Default"/> options.
 /// </summary>
 public static void Clone(this IFileSystemCloningOperator fileSystemCloningOperator, FileSystemSite source, FileSystemSite destination)
 {
     fileSystemCloningOperator.Clone(source, destination, FileSystemCloningOptions.Default);
 }
 public FileSystemCloningOperatorTestFixture(FileSystemSite source, FileSystemSite destination,
                                             IFileSystemCloningOperator fileSystemCloningOperator,
                                             IStringlyTypedPathOperator stringlyTypedPathOperator)
     : this(source, destination, fileSystemCloningOperator, FileSystemCloningOptions.Default, stringlyTypedPathOperator, Console.Out)
 {
 }